CorDebugExceptionFlags 枚举

提供有关异常的附加信息。

语法

typedef enum CorDebugExceptionFlags {
    DEBUG_EXCEPTION_NONE = 0,
    DEBUG_EXCEPTION_CAN_BE_INTERCEPTED = 0x0001
} CorDebugExceptionFlags;

成员

成员 说明
DEBUG_EXCEPTION_NONE 没有异常。
DEBUG_EXCEPTION_CAN_BE_INTERCEPTED 异常是可截获的。

异常的发生时间可能仍然会使调试器无法截获异常。 例如,如果当前回调或实时 (JIT) 连接引起的异常事件下没有托管代码,则无法截获异常。

备注

以后的版本可能会向此枚举中添加新值,因此你应针对意外值准备使用 CorDebugExceptionFlags 的代码。

要求

平台:请参阅系统要求

标头:CorDebug.idl、CorDebug.h

库:CorGuids.lib

.NET Framework 版本:自 2.0 起可用

请参阅